Output e295e7584df8980efacb21b4d1abee3e899256a761fb997dd0a72f64c41d87e9:2

value
1684769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e38939368df9aa7802da2d5a431bae7c18f2e500 OP_EQUAL
address
3NS7hYXdGUTq8zWZJyrtSTSswyGrdzt8fm
transaction
e295e7584df8980efacb21b4d1abee3e899256a761fb997dd0a72f64c41d87e9
spent
true